Is 65455200 in seconds or milliseconds?
65455200 has 8 digits, which means it is in seconds. Multiply by 1,000 to get milliseconds: 65455200000.

Use our live timestamp converter to get the current Unix timestamp. In JavaScript: Math.floor(Date.now() / 1000). In Python: int(time.time()). In bash: date +%s.
